DMW Posted December 7, 2004 Share Posted December 7, 2004 Anyone here know the hack to get the nav screen to show the videos when needed? I wouldn't want it all the time, but some times the passenger might want to see the video also, and it helps when our 2 year old is screaming that the OK button needs to be pressed or something... ← The DVD can be seen on the front monitor only when the GX is in park AND the parking brake is set (the hand brake). Once you do that, the "Picture" button is usable when you are on the Audio screen.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
